AI Summary

  • Urges the President of the United States to rescind or revoke the designation of the Baaj Nwaavjo I'tah Kukveni (Ancestral Footprints of the Grand Canyon National Monument) established in 2023, which covers approximately 1 million acres in Northern Arizona.

  • Opposes the monument designation on grounds that it restricts uranium mining, cattle grazing, logging, hunting, and other multiple-use activities that local communities depend on economically and could reduce state trust land revenues by hundreds of millions of dollars.

  • Argues the monument designation violates the Antiquities Act of 1906 by failing to identify specific eligible historic or scientific objects and by reserving land area exceeding what is necessary for protection of such objects.

  • Requests the President refrain from designating any future national monuments, parks, wildlife refuges, or other federal land reservations in Arizona without express authorization from Congress, the Arizona Legislature, and affected county boards of supervisors.

  • Directs Arizona's Secretary of State to transmit copies of this memorial to the President, Congress, and all U.S. Congressional representatives from Arizona.
